Ignored

“The best worst games on Steam”


1
Curator followers
1
Reviews posted

MLGDEWCREW typically reviews games with the following tags:

Action-Adventure
Anime
Difficult
Free to Play

Group Founded: Aug 13, 2015

Language: English

Links

Visit group page